Only setting I changed/verified was to make sure it defined the install as "Winxp" (using winecfg). Could open any regular PDF files. However. opening a "fillable" PDF with javascript popups immediately crashed the programme. Had tried this under Crossover Office and also tried installing extra packages in a profile using winetricks. Got much the same results as soon as I tried opening this form. http://bugs.winehq.org/show_bug.cgi?id=34109 Anastasius Focht <focht(a)gmx.net> changed: What |Removed |Added ---------------------------------------------------------------------------- Status|NEW |RESOLVED CC| |focht(a)gmx.net Resolution|--- |DUPLICATE --- Comment #10 from Anastasius Focht <focht(a)gmx.net> --- Hello folks, dupe of bug 16144 --- snip --- Unhandled exception: 0xc06d007e in 32-bit code (0x7b83bbd5). ... Backtrace: =>0 0x7b83bbd5 in kernel32 (+0x2bbd5) (0x0033d278) 1 0x08072ebd in cooltype (+0x72ebc) (0x0033d2e4) 2 0x081accf2 in cooltype (+0x1accf1) (0x0033d434) 3 0x08072863 in cooltype (+0x72862) (0x0033d5b4) 4 0x08072704 in cooltype (+0x72703) (0x0033d63c) 5 0x208cb080 in acroform.api (+0xcb07f) (0x0033d66c) ... --- snip --- Work around with 'winetricks atmlib' Filling form fields of PDF referenced in comment #9 works fine.
